From the Collection:

This collection contains publications, papers, correspondence, teaching files, research files, and professional and personal files. These files give greater background into the work and life of George H. Hargreaves. He dedicated countless hours to researching and improving irrigation techniques and formulas. His research in irrigation provides understanding to the workings of water resources, crop coefficients, and evapotranspiration methods in the United States and abroad. This data can be used to research his estimates and analysis of the cause and effect of irrigation, allowing for further development of resources and techniques for irrigated agriculture.
